Biological Background: TCTP/TPT1 Function and Localization

  • TCTP (Translationally-controlled tumor protein), also known as Fortilin, histamine-releasing factor (HRF), and p23, is encoded by the TPT1 gene.
  • TCTP is involved in calcium binding and microtubule stabilization. Related references: PMID:12167714 PMID:15162379 PMID:15958728
  • TCTP acts as a negative regulator of TSC22D1-mediated apoptosis by interacting with and destabilizing TSC22D1 protein. Related references: PMID:18325344
  • The protein localizes to the cytoplasm.
  • TCTP is widely expressed in healthy and tumoral cells, including erythrocytes, hepatocytes, macrophages, platelets, keratinocytes, and various tumors; however, it is not detected in kidney and renal cell carcinoma (RCC). It is also expressed in placenta and prostate.
  • Post-translational modifications include phosphorylation, consistent with its classification as a phosphoprotein.
  • Alternative splicing produces multiple isoforms of TCTP.

Experimental Guidance and Technical Tips

  • The immunogen is a synthetic peptide corresponding to amino acids 1-100 of human TCTP/TPT1 (P13693). Consider using this region for epitope mapping or competition assays when designing experiments.
  • This rabbit monoclonal antibody is suitable for WB, IP, IHC-P, and ELISA. For each application, optimize dilutions and include appropriate positive and negative controls.
  • The antibody cross-reacts with human, mouse, and rat TCTP/TPT1. Validate specificity in the relevant species and tissue context before use.
  • Since TCTP is a ~20kDa cytoplasmic protein, use appropriate lysis buffers and loading controls for Western blotting to ensure optimal detection.
